Mobile apps
have changed the way businesses function. From apps that let you
market your products and services to those that let you offer
seamless customer support there are a wide range of apps that can
streamline the business process. While most of us are intrigued by
how apps solve business problems we care little to understand how
apps are developed. The choice of mobile
app development frameworks is one of the most crucial parts of the
app development process. Here in this short write-up we take a look
some of the considerations app developers take into account while
choosing frameworks for app development –
Native v/s Cross Platform Apps – This is one of the most important considerations while choosing mobile app development frameworks. In case you want a native app they are often built using standalone technologies that are specific to the platform. These allow the apps to be easily deployed on the native platforms. But when it comes to cross platform app development they are built using standard technologies such as HTML 5, CSS 3 and JavaScript. This reduces the development time and also ensures the apps run smoothly on different platforms.
- App Speed – It goes without saying that every business would want an app that is fast. And when it comes to improving app speeds the best way to opt is for native development and their corresponding frameworks. But the choice isn’t as easy as it sounds on paper as the development cost automatically shoots up when developing native apps for multiple platforms. The question here is – how important is speed for the app? If it is a gaming app it needs to be fast but most business apps can do with the slowness if it offers them other incentives.
- Features Supported – Another important consideration while choosing a framework is the features supported in the app. If your developers choose to build native apps all the features that are specific to the platform are supported while in case of cross platform apps some compromises would have to be made. While frameworks constantly keep adding features to their kitty there is always a delay in exercising the true powers of a platform’s features.
As you can
clearly see the choice of mobile app development frameworks has a
great bearing on the final product and you need to choose an agency
that has a proven track record using different frameworks.
Summary:
In this write-up we take a look at some of the considerations that go
into choosing the right mobile
app development frameworks while creating apps.